    有効成分配合温熱カイロの相乗効果による局所血流増加及び皮膚感覚の変化

    目的:温罨法の効果を高めつつ、不快な刺激感を減らす有効成分の調整法を探るため、本研究では、温度受容体アゴニストであるカプサイシン、l-メントール、ジンジャーエキスを配合した温熱カイロが血流増加や皮膚刺激感にもたらす影響を検討する。方法:健康成人男女6名の前腕部または腰部に有効成分配合温熱カイロを貼付し、局所の皮膚血流と筋血流の変化を測定した。同時に被験者が自覚した皮膚感覚についても点数化した。結果:カプサイシン配合温熱カイロでは皮膚血流増加の相乗効果がみられたものの、ピリピリとした皮膚刺激感も上昇した。l-メントールとジンジャーエキスを配合した温熱カイロでは、特に筋血流増加において相乗効果が生じた一方で、不快な皮膚刺激感は抑制された。考察・結論:配合成分の組み合わせを調整することによって、温罨法における血流改善効果の増強と不快な皮膚刺激感の抑制を最適化できる可能性がある。博士(医学)旭川医科大

    Comparison of right ventricular function between three-dimensional transesophageal echocardiography and pulmonary artery catheter (3次元経食道心エコーと肺動脈カテーテルによる右心機能測定の比較

    Objective: This study aimed to compare measurements of right ventricular function using three-dimensional transesophageal echocardiography (3D TEE), and pulmonary artery catheters (PACs) in patients undergoing cardiac surgery. The authors examined the practicality of using the 3D TEE. Design: Prospective observational. Setting: Cardiac operating room at a single university hospital. Participants: All adult patients undergoing elective cardiac surgery at a single tertiary care university hospital over two years. Interventions: None. Measurements and main results: Right ventricular end-diastolic volume (RVEDV), right ventricular end-systolic volume (RVESV), stroke volume (SV), and right ventricular ejection fraction (RVEF) were measured with both 3D TEE and PACs. Assessments were performed using correlation coefficients, paired t tests, and Bland-Altman plots. Thirty-one patients participated in this study. Each measurement showed good agreement. RVEDV and RVESV were slightly lower on 3D TEE than on PAC (205.9 mL v 220.2 mL, p = 0.0018; 143.0 mL v 155.5 mL, p = 0.0143, respectively), whereas no significant differences were observed for SV and RVEF (31.0% v 31.1%, p = 0.0569; 61.6 mL v 66.9 mL, p = 0.92, respectively). Linear regression analysis showed high correlation between 3D TEE and PAC for RVEDV (r = 0.87) and RVESV (r = 0.81), and moderate correlation for SV (r = 0.67) and RVEF (r = 0.67). In the Bland-Altman plot, most patients were within the 95% limits of the agreement throughout all measurements. Conclusion: A high correlation was found between measurements made with a PAC and with 3D TEE in the assessment of right ventricular function. Three-dimensional TEE would be a potential alternative to PAC for assessment of right ventricular function during intraoperative periods
